Understanding Pipe Materials and Their Applications
When picking pipe materials, one must take into consideration the certain applications and environmental conditions they will deal with. Different materials provide unique properties that accommodate various requirements. PVC is light-weight and immune to corrosion, making it suitable for water circulation systems. Alternatively, steel pipes provide toughness and resilience, appropriate for high-pressure applications however may need safety finishings to protect against rust.Copper pipelines are preferred for pipes because of their antimicrobial homes and simplicity of installation, while polyethylene is frequently made use of in underground applications due to its versatility and resistance to cracking.The option of product additionally hinges on temperature level extremes, chemical exposure, and installation place. For high-temperature applications, materials like CPVC or PEX can be helpful. Ultimately, understanding the attributes and constraints of each material aids in making notified choices that improve system performance and long life.

Techniques for Accurate Pipe Installation
Accurate pipe installation is essential for ensuring system effectiveness and durability. Numerous methods can improve the accuracy of this procedure. Mindful dimension is essential; installers should make use of top quality devices such as laser degrees and tape procedures to figure out the specific sizes and angles needed. Next, proper pipe cutting strategies, like utilizing a pipeline cutter rather of a hacksaw, assurance clean edges that promote far better links. Furthermore, using positioning devices, such as pipe jigs, can especially enhance accuracy during setting up. It is likewise recommended to take into consideration thermal expansion; allowing for adequate spacing and development joints can stop future imbalances. The installation group must follow producer guidelines to stick to particular referrals associated to each pipe type. By applying these methods, the likelihood of leakages and system failures reduces, inevitably adding to a much more dependable piping system.

Evaluating and Inspection for Quality Control
Although the installation process might appear full, complete testing and evaluation are essential to making sure the lasting reliability of a piping system. Different methods are utilized to analyze the integrity of the installation, consisting of pressure examinations, aesthetic inspections, and non-destructive screening (NDT) techniques. Stress tests confirm that the system can withstand functional problems without leaks, while aesthetic evaluations help identify any kind of visible my latest blog post flaws in the pipelines or joints. NDT methods, such as ultrasonic or radiographic testing, supply understandings into the material stability without endangering the system.Additionally, documenting the testing results is crucial for future reference and compliance with market standards. This documentation serves not just as a quality control measure however likewise as a lawful guard. Ultimately, a detailed screening and inspection protocol adds to the general security and effectiveness of the piping system, guaranteeing it meets the required performance criteria over time.

Efficient Cleaning Up Strategies
Efficient cleansing methods are important for keeping the integrity and performance of pipe systems. Regularly arranged upkeep, such as flushing systems with water, aids remove particles and build-up. For more persistent obstructions, experts often suggest hydro jetting, which utilizes high-pressure water to tidy pipe insides extensively. Chemical cleaners can additionally be made use of but should be selected meticulously to avoid damaging pipes. Additionally, utilizing devices like pipe electronic cameras can aid in determining issue areas and making sure reliable cleansing. Keeping correct water drainage and avoiding the disposal of hazardous compounds down pipes additionally add to long life. Generally, constant cleansing methods not just improve efficiency however also decrease the danger of expensive fixings in the future.
